South Korea Gets 12 Million Vaccines To Combat FMD Outbreak
March 7, 2011
Intervet/Schering-Plough Animal Health in early March delivered 12 million doses of its foot-and-mouth disease (FMD) vaccine to South Korea in an effort to halt the country’s FMD outbreak.
